Course objectives
The course aims to acquaint students with modern dosage forms, sophisticated methods of their preparation and production, and their evaluation and application in pharmacotherapy. As part of practical exercises, specific technological procedures and quality control methods for modern dosage forms are presented.
Learning outcomes
By completing this course, the student will gain deeper knowledge in the field of controlled-release dosage forms for systemic and local drug delivery from the perspective of pharmaceutical technology. An integral part is the study of excipients and technologies and the evaluation of these innovative dosage forms.
